What is the data date line, and how does it help in viewing and analyzing a schedule?
What will be an ideal response?
The data date line is a vertical line on a Gantt chart representing the current
date. It helps in viewing a schedule by providing a helpful graphical view of the current
date on the project timescale. It helps in analyzing a schedule by helping to figure out the
number of days to completion, which is calculated from this date.
